How Much Does It Cost To Stay At The Stanley Hotel?

The Stanley Hotel, located in Estes Park, Colorado, is not just a place to stay; it’s a historic landmark known for its stunning architecture and connection to Stephen King’s *The Shining*. Built in 1909 by Freelan Oscar Stanley, the hotel has become a popular destination for tourists seeking both luxury accommodations and a taste of its haunted history. The cost of staying at the Stanley Hotel varies based on several factors, including the type of room chosen, the season of travel, and any special events or promotions available at the time of booking.

Room TypePrice Range (USD)
Standard Rooms$290 – $509
Suites$311 – $358

The prices listed above reflect typical rates for different types of accommodations at the Stanley Hotel. However, these rates can fluctuate based on demand, time of year, and special events happening in Estes Park.

Types of Accommodations

The Stanley Hotel offers a variety of room types to cater to different preferences and budgets. Here’s a closer look at what guests can expect:

  • Standard Rooms: These rooms provide essential amenities and are available in configurations such as king or double queen beds. They are perfect for travelers looking for comfortable yet affordable lodging.
  • Suites: For those seeking more space and luxury, suites offer additional amenities such as separate living areas, upgraded furnishings, and often better views of the surrounding mountains.
  • Historic Rooms: Some rooms are known for their historical significance and paranormal activity. Room 217 is particularly famous due to its connection with Stephen King and his inspiration for *The Shining*.
  • Modern Accommodations: The hotel also features contemporary rooms that come with modern amenities while still retaining some historical charm.

Each accommodation type provides unique features that enhance the guest experience, from breathtaking views to luxurious furnishings.

Seasonal Pricing Variations

Pricing at the Stanley Hotel is influenced heavily by the season. Generally speaking:

  • Summer Season (June to August): This is peak tourist season in Estes Park, where prices can reach their highest due to increased demand. Expect rates to be on the higher end of the spectrum mentioned earlier.
  • Fall Season (September to November): Prices may begin to decrease slightly as the summer rush fades. Fall foliage attracts visitors, but overall occupancy tends to be lower than summer.
  • Winter Season (December to February): Rates can drop significantly during winter months, especially after the holiday season. This is an excellent time for budget-conscious travelers looking to experience winter sports or enjoy a quiet getaway.
  • Spring Season (March to May): Similar to fall, spring sees moderate pricing as visitors begin returning for outdoor activities as the weather warms up.

Additional Costs

While lodging prices are a significant factor when planning a stay at the Stanley Hotel, guests should also consider additional costs that may arise:

  • Resort Fees: Some hotels charge daily resort fees that cover amenities such as Wi-Fi and parking. It’s essential to check if this applies when booking your stay.
  • Dining: On-site dining options include Cascades Restaurant and the Whiskey Bar, where meals can add up depending on your dining choices. Guests should budget accordingly for meals if they plan to dine at the hotel.
  • Tours and Activities: The Stanley Hotel offers various tours that delve into its haunted history or explore its architectural beauty. These tours typically have an additional cost ranging from $20 to $30 per person.
  • Parking: If you are driving to the hotel, be aware that there may be parking fees associated with your stay.
